A mixed farming property in the Western District has hit the market with an asking price of more than $5.5 million – equating to $47,000 per ha or $19,000 an acre.

The 117ha property, Chocolyn at Camperdown, is being sold via expressions of interest.

It comes at a time when rural property prices have sky rocketed.

Chocolyn has been owned by Mark Grant and Steve Nagle since 2011.

The property features a neo-Gothic bluestone homestead and private 2km frontage to the Ramsar-listed Lake Colongulac.

The homestead includes eight bedrooms, three bathrooms, numerous living spaces including a grand dining room, sitting rooms with lake views and a library.

Last year, 160 Angus cows plus 40 replacement heifers were run on the property.

Originally an outstation of the Manifolds’ Purrumbete run, Chocolyn was purchased by William Adeney in 1843 who developed the land and built the first stage of the bluestone homestead around 1853.

“Over the years we’ve worked on structural improvements, attended to wiring, plumbing and roofing and further developed the interiors so that the design absolutely fits with contemporary living,” Mr Grant said.

It comes as farms in the Western District have sold for record prices recently.

Earlier this month, a 152ha grazing property, Tarrellar Park at Strathkellar, made $3.41 million – equating to $22,341 per hectare or $9045 an acre.

Tarrellar Park had an asking price of $2.7 million-$3 million.

And a 179ha cropping and grazing property at Yalla-Y-Poora recently sold for $23,588 a hectare, or $9550 an acre.
